    Still the three scenarios have a particular feel to it, in terms of starting units. Cobra troopers for first scenario are 9, second are 13, third are 19(about 9-13-19).

    For Joe it is about for troopers 11-18-16.

    For motorized land units about for Cobra 10-10-8.

    For Joe it is about for land units 7-7-4.

    Note: Gray chips are hard to see in these setups.

    Air units about for Cobra 3-4-4.

    For Joe about for air units 2-2-2.

    Cruisers for Cobra 3-6-3.

    For Joe about for C are 2-2-3.

    Finally for Aircraft Carriers none for Cobra, and, for Joe 1-1-1.

    Ice Hex for the board scenerios are 0-3-1.


  • Slight advantage in troopers for Cobra, large advantage for AC for Joe, for Cobra about a third more in land units, Cobra has almost double in air units than Joe, same for Cruisers.

    Numbers count, but, initial placement of units for these scenarios are just as important. As it is easy to isolate White Main Base, in these scenarios. Thanks Pellulo
